Output 2e852c43b76989e29a9eb0ed245afd1a23945d4e26cc5e6dff845bb76e63fc0e:0

value
4969964
script pubkey
OP_0 OP_PUSHBYTES_20 baacf85e1c2179c6d0421777cfc06108775ac688
address
bc1qh2k0shsuy9uud5zzzamulsrpppm4435g2p53aq
transaction
2e852c43b76989e29a9eb0ed245afd1a23945d4e26cc5e6dff845bb76e63fc0e
confirmations
19479
spent
true